Artwork of Kayle Fitzsimmons graces Hospice of Amador & Calaveras Art Auction Poster~By Tammy Beilstein

The artwork of Kayla Fitzsimmons has been chosen to be the featured design on the 13th annual Hospice of Amador & Calaveras Art Auction poster. This past April, students in Suzanne Smith's Calaveras High School art class participated in a contest sponsored by Hospice of Amador & Calaveras to find a new design for their 2010 Art Auction poster. The students were asked to work with any medium they preferred and to use the themes of life and death and what hospice means to them. Fitzsimmons interpretation of the theme is a beautiful, brightly colored butterfly.....

“We were so impressed by the student’s artistic abilities and that made choosing just one piece almost impossible,” said Ann Metherd, Volunteer Coordinator for Hospice of Amador & Calaveras. “We were very pleased with the student’s enthusiasm and willingness to tackle such a difficult subject matter, and we look forward to showcasing these stunning pieces of art at the Art Auction.”

According to Metherd, the second and third place submissions belonged to CHS students Marissa Couch and Dana Pierce.

The Hospice of Amador & Calaveras 13th Annual Art Auction will take place on Friday, June 18th, from 6pm-10pm at the St. George Hotel in Volcano. Proceeds will help support the work of hospice so no individual will go without the care they need.

In addition to the live and silent auctions filled with phenomenal art work there will be special raffles held throughout the evening. All raffle items are donated by local merchants and include fantastic prizes.

Tickets are $40 advance / $50 at the door. All proceeds benefit Hospice of Amador & Calaveras. VISA & Master Cards are accepted forms of payment. We urge everyone wanting to attend to purchase their tickets early.
